## Dependency Pinning

At Fernhollow we pin every dependency to an exact version — no ranges, no wildcards. Support staff triaging build failures should first confirm the lockfile matches the manifest before escalating. Upgrades go through the Quillbase review queue weekly. When you rebuild a patched release for a customer, sign it with the key below.

rollout seal: bky6_qeu2kf

### HSM Delivery Procedure — Ostrell Build

When the hardware security module arrives from Varnholt Secure Logistics, the office manager must meet the courier personally at the loading bay — do not let reception sign. Inspect the tamper-evident bag under good light, photograph all four seals before accepting, and record the seal numbers in the custody log. The unit goes straight to the comms room, never left on a desk. At hand-over, give the courier this confidential instruction:

dispatch memo: the istwyn norwyn courier leaves the lamael kaswyn briwyn tamix jorael gorix zoreth holir ledger at gate 3079 under passcode 677723

The Splitgrove assignment service resolves experiment buckets deterministically from a hashed subject key, so identical inputs always yield identical variants. Before the weekly sync demo, verify that `SPLITGROVE_SALT_ROTATION` is set to `weekly` and that the bucket count matches the values in the Quarrelfish dashboard. Assignment logs are sampled at 5% in staging; raise this only with approval from the Denwick platform group. Once those values are confirmed, the final step is adding the assignment-signing secret on the line directly below.

vault entry, fadup-tagag: RELAY_SECRET8=2fd92179